A position at the level of Postdoctoral Fellow or Staff Scientist is available in the lab of Dr. Alexei Savinov for a motivated and ambitious candidate with a strong background in immunology and molecular biology. The projects in the lab are focused on identifying cellular and molecular mechanisms governing pathogenesis of 1 diabetes that are suitable for pharmacological interference, developing corresponding therapeutic approaches, and their rigorous preclinical testing.
Qualifications: Doctoral degree in molecular or cell biology, immunology, cancer biology, or a similar field is required. Previous documented research experience with molecular cloning and Flow Cytometry is essential. A good publication record along with advanced experience with primary cells, immunological assays (such as ELISA, ELISPOT, Luminex, or manipulations of immune cells), and/or multi-color flow cytometry, will be considered a strong advantage. Familiarity with generating/characterizing mouse models, retroviral transduction, and immunofluorescent microscopy is highly desirable.

Sanford Research is the research arm of Sanford Health, one of the largest rural integrated health care systems in the nation. This makes Sanford Research uniquely structured to facilitate basic, translational, clinical, and population health research across the upper Midwest and the entire Sanford Health network.
Faculty have access to state-of-the-art facilities and unique resources. New staff will join a team with a well-established infrastructure in basic, translational, and behavioral sciences research and strong faculty mentorship. Sanford Research has a long history of successful extramural funding and receives substantial NIH funding. Currently, we have three NIH-funded Centers of Biomedical Research Excellence (CoBRE) with focuses in pediatric, cancer, and population health research.
